Student Debt of Computer & Information Sciences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

Earning a bachelor’s degree at Eastwick College-Nutley, computer & information sciences students accumulate a median of $17,728 in student loans. This is higher than $16,112, the typical median for all majors at Eastwick College-Nutley.

Eastwick College-Nutley Computer & Information Sciences Associate’s Program Diversity

Among recent graduates, 88% of computer & information sciences associate’s degrees went to men and 12% went to women.

Eastwick College-Nutley gender breakdown of Computer & Information Sciences Associate's degree grads

The majority of computer & information sciences associate’s degree graduates at Eastwick College-Nutley are Hispanic or Latino. About 62% of graduates fell into this category.
